libata: backport ATA_FLAG_NO_SRST and ATA_FLAG_ASSUME_ATA
Differs from mainline, but the functionality is already there. Backport ATA_FLAG_NO_SRST and ATA_FLAG_ASSUME_ATA. These are originally link flags (ATA_LFLAG_*) but link abstraction doesn't exist on 2.6.23, so make it port flags. This is for the following workaround for ASUS P5W DH Deluxe. These new flags don't introduce any behavior change unless set and nobody sets them yet.
